CHERRY HILL, NJ – He’s made his list and he checked it twice, now he’s coming to Cherry Hill for all the kids who were nice. The Cherry Hill Fire Department will be escorting the big guy all week long around the town until two days before Christmas.

“Santa will be visiting Cherry Hill neighborhoods beginning Saturday, December 10th through Friday, December 23rd,” the department said. “The Fire Department’s first priority at all times is Emergency Operations. Therefore, all dates and times are subject to change due to emergency response, weather, etc. We will do our best to make up missed stops. Happy Holidays! May you and your family have a blessed, happy and healthy holiday season and New Year!”

The department will use an interactive map to see when Santa will be arriving in your neighborhood.
